Editorial Shuffle at Manhattan Media; New Editors for New York Press and 02138

via 02138mag.com

In May, Manhattan Media, publishers of the New York Press, City Hall, and other local New York papers, acquired 02138 and announced plans to reposition the Harvard lifestyle magazine.

Today, another release touts several hires at the magazine. George Lois, creator of Esquire's most iconic magazine covers of the 1960s and Pentagram's Luke Hayman have been tapped to redesign the magazine. Jamie Hooper, who launched Giant magazine in 2004, will be 02138's new publisher. And David Blum, the editorial director of Manhattan Media and the editor in chief of the New York Press, will become editor-in-chief of 02138 when it resumes printing with its December/January issue.  read more »

Manhattan Media Acquires 'Harvard Lifestyle' Magazine 02138

via ivygate.com

02138, the lifestyle magazine for alumni who attended college "near Boston—um, in Cambridge" has been sold to Manhattan Media, publishers of The New York Press, City Hall, The Chelsea Clinton News, and other papers. O1238 was launched in 2006 with the backing of Atlantic Media's David Bradley.  read more »
